Intensi Migrasi Mahasiswa dan Fenomena “Kaburajadulu” Analisis Regresi Logistik pada Mahasiswa Universitas Sriwijaya

This study is motivated by Indonesia’s efforts to accelerate the achievement of the Indonesia Golden Vision 2045 by optimizing the demographic bonus as a foundation for national development. The success of this vision depends on the availability of competitive and high-quality human resources. However, the growing migration intention among young generations, reflected in the “#KaburAjaDulu” phenomenon, raises concerns about potential brain drain if not properly managed. University students, as future educated human capital, play a strategic role in national development. This research aims to examine students’ perceptions toward migration intention and to develop a probabilistic model using binary logistic regression. A quantitative approach was applied using primary data collected through questionnaires distributed to Universitas Sriwijaya students. The response variable is migration intention, while predictor variables include economic, financial, social, political, career, self-development, quality of life, and public facilities factors. Descriptive analysis shows that students with migration intentions generally have unfavorable perceptions of most predictor variables, while political factors display relatively balanced responses between students with and without migration intentions. Financial and self-development factors increase the probability of migration intention, whereas political factors reduce it. These findings highlight financial perception as the dominant predictor influencing students’ intention to migrate abroad and provide empirical evidence to support talent management policies for sustainable national development.
